I am a clinical psychologist with thirty years of experience in psychotherapy. I work with people struggling with those emotional and relationship problems, including depression, anxiety, intimacy and commitment issues, and the many subtle forms of self-defeating behavior that may limit their success and happiness. Sometimes these problems can be satisfactorily dealt with in a short time. Often they cannot. I like to work with people in both categories; but I most enjoy the challenges and rewards of working with those who must choose the longer path in search of a better solution, and of deeper self-knowledge.
I practice psychodynamic psychotherapy because clinical experience and research both demonstrate its effectiveness in helping people to clarify and deal with the fullest range of those inner conflicts and emotional difficulties which so often undermine their happiness and hinder their ability to make effective use of their abilities and talents.
I have practiced psychotherapy in many settings. My education includes four years of post-doctoral training, as well as graduation from a psychoanalyic institute. I am a member of both the American Psycholocical and the International Psychoanalytical Associations. I strive to synthesize all of these influences in my current practice.
